916 WWUS52 KCHS 242150 SVSCHS Severe Weather Statement National Weather Service Charleston SC 550 PM EDT Fri May 24 2024 GAC051-242215- /O.CON.KCHS.SV.W.0036.000000T0000Z-240524T2215Z/ Chatham GA- 550 PM EDT Fri May 24 2024 ...A SEVERE THUNDERSTORM W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 615 PM EDT FOR PORTIONS OF CHATHAM COUNTY... At 549 PM EDT, a severe thunderstorm was located near Wassaw Island, moving east at 30 mph. HAZARD...Ping pong ball size hail and 60 mph wind gusts. SOURCE...Radar indicated. IMPACT...People and animals outdoors will be injured. Expect hail damage to roofs, siding, windows, and vehicles. Expect wind damage to trees and powerlines. Locations impacted include: Tybee Island, Wilmington Island, Fort Pulaski National Monument, Coffee Bluff, Montgomery, Skidaway Island, Isle Of Hope, Wassaw Island, and Whitemarsh Island.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a building. && LAT...LON 3184 8115 3186 8114 3188 8116 3190 8116 3206 8096 3203 8092 3203 8089 3201 8081 3196 8083 3176 8104 TIME...MOT...LOC 2149Z 281DEG 24KT 3190 8087 HAIL THREAT...RADAR INDICATED MAX HAIL SIZE...1.50 IN WIND THREAT...RADAR INDICATED MAX WIND GUST...60 MPH $$ CPM
